How Temperature-Controlled Drying Works in Milford, NH

When dealing with water damage, time is of the essence. That’s why our team employs a thorough process to ensure that every last drop of water is removed from your property. This includes: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

Our crew will assess the extent of the damage and develop a customized plan to restore your property. We’ll use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and identify areas of concern.

Step 2: Equipment Setup

Our team will set up industrial-grade fans and dehumidifiers to speed up the evaporation process and reduce the risk of secondary damage.

Step 3: Drying and Monitoring

Our crew will continuously monitor the drying process, making adjustments as needed to ensure best results. We’ll also use moisture-meters to track the progress and ensure that every area is completely dry.

Step 4: Cleanup and Disinfecting

Once the drying process is complete, our team will thoroughly clean and disinfect the affected area, removing any remaining debris and contaminants.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Repairs

Our crew will conduct a final inspection to ensure that all repairs are complete and that your property is safe and secure. We’ll also address any cosmetic issues, such as painting or flooring replacement.

Temperature-Controlled Drying Cost in Milford, NH

The cost of temperature-controlled drying can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Milford, NH. Our team will work with you to develop a customized plan that meets your needs and budget. On average, you can exp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ial Assessment and Planning $200 – $500 Severity and size of affected area
Equipment Setup and Drying $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used
Cleanup and Disinfecting $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, level of contamination
Final Inspection and Repairs $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, level of damage
Hidden Water Damage Detection and Repair $1,000 – $3,000 Size of affected area, level of damage
Emergency Services (frozen pipes, burst water heaters, etc.) Varies Severity and size of affected area

Q: How long does temperature-controlled drying take?

A: The length of time required for temperature-controlled drying depends on the severity and size of the affected area. On average, our team can complete the process within 3-5 days, although larger or more complex projects may take longer.
